Mom Guilt: Escaping Its Strong Hold

Journal of Biblical Counseling 36:1

In this article, Lauren Whitman describes what is commonly referred to as mom guilt. She examines four common roots that give rise to these feelings of failure which invade and damage a mother’s perception of herself. And she shows how God offers the means of escape. With his help, moms can dig out these roots and experience greater joy and freedom in their mothering.
